![]() ![]() Propagate by seed or by division in spring.Deadhead spent flowers to promote additional bloom.Generally disease and pest-free (might occasionally be subject to powdery mildew) and resistant to deer and rabbits.Attracts streams of hummingbirds, butterflies, and other beneficial pollinators.Creates a stunning effect when mixed with other perennials or planted en masse.Ideal to add color to the late-season garden when many other plants are fading.Provides a bold visual impact in beds and borders, cottage gardens, city gardens, butterfly gardens, or patio containers over a very long season.Although a drought-tolerant plant, it might need watering in extreme dry weather spells. Easily grown in full sun, in average, dry to medium moisture, well-drained soils.The aromatic leaves exude a minty scent when crushed. This Agastache belongs to the Kudos Series, which is noted for its dwarf, well-branched plants that are hardy and nearly impervious to downy mildew. Delicate-looking but fast-growing, this pretty Agastache is among the best of all hardy perennials for attracting pollinating insects. ![]() Blooming continuously weeks after weeks, they provide long-lasting, glowing color in beds, borders, or containers and hummingbirds feast on them. From early summer until fall, it boasts large, dense spikes of cheerful, golden-yellow flowers. Foliage is a medium mint green color and has the characteristic honey-licorice-mint scent. Forming a full mound, 'Kudos Gold' shows like no other Agastache before and rounds out the KUDOS family nicely. Agastache 'Kudos Gold' (Hummingbird Mint) is a compact and bushy, upright herbaceous perennial forming a low tight mound of aromatic, dark green, oval to lance-shaped leaves. Description: An attractive, fast growing perennial which forms a thick, compact, upright mound with bright green aromatic foliage. Agastache ‘Kudos Gold’ Exhibits all the same great traits of the other KUDOS members, but adds a gold color to the series. ![]()
